A Grievous Incident: Spencer and Monique Tepe
The recent murders of Spencer Tepe, 37, and his wife Monique, 39, in their Columbus home have sent shockwaves through the community. As details unfold, we are left to confront the chilling reality that preceded their untimely deaths—a late-night 911 call reporting an ominous disturbance near their residence, just days before the tragedy.
The 911 Call: A Pivotal Moment
On December 19, 2025, a woman living nearby called 911, reporting a disturbing sound—a constant banging on her door that persisted into the early morning hours. The urgency in her voice reflects a sense of impending danger: "So now they're smashing on my door. I think they're trying to get in. They're banging on my doors," she told the dispatcher (source: Fox News). This call, seemingly innocuous at the time, may have held signals of the tragedy to come.
The Discovery of the Tepe Family
Days later, on December 30, police arrived at the Tepe residence following a wellness check initiated by a concerned friend, only to make a heartbreaking discovery. Both Spencer and Monique were found dead, victims of apparent gunshot wounds. According to police reports, there were no signs of forced entry, nor was a weapon located, dispelling initial thoughts of a murder-suicide (source: WSYX).

Police Investigation and Community Reaction
As the investigation unfolds, police released surveillance footage depicting a person of interest seen walking near the Tepe family's home during the early morning hours prior to their deaths (source: Fox News).
